(b) Checking the parameter status (own station)
1.
When reception of parameters is completed, Parameter reception status (SB0077) turns off.
2.
When a parameter has an error, Received parameter error (SB004D) turns on and the error code is
stored in Parameter setting status (SW004C).
Number
SB004D
Received parameter error
SB0077
Parameter reception status
3.
When the parameter is set in the master/local module, contents of the parameter are stored in the
following link special relays (SBs) and link special registers (SWs).
